Output 8f69b916b2bc75777228dcca038bc925865c4c3386cb18a112fa08387af0c42c:8

value
2120066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f68cbb02c98be1ddc8d2a3ea6e705e85378a02d OP_EQUAL
address
38vtr2bJ4E1R1yibHeVnegcuNctxY897FC
transaction
8f69b916b2bc75777228dcca038bc925865c4c3386cb18a112fa08387af0c42c
confirmations
293444
spent
true